Utilitarianism
A philosophical theory focused on actions that maximize overall happiness or pleasure for the greatest number of people.
Deontology
An ethical theory emphasizing that the morality of an action should be based on whether the action itself is right or wrong under a series of rules, rather than based on the consequences of the action.
Feminist Ethics
An approach to ethics that prioritizes the experiences and interests of women and other marginalized genders, challenging traditional ethical frameworks that have historically overlooked them.
Ethics of Care
A philosophical perspective that emphasizes the importance of caring, empathy, and maintaining relationships as a moral obligation.
